Buddha Jui (Juhi/Juhi Jasmine) is one of the most fragrant jasmine varieties grown in India. Its botanical name is Jasminum auriculatum. It blooms mainly from spring through the monsoon and fills the garden with a sweet fragrance, especially in the evening.

  • Needs 5–6 hours of direct sunlight daily.
  • Morning sun is ideal.
  • Too much shade results in fewer flowers.

Soil

Use a well-draining soil mix:

  • 40% garden soil
  • 30% compost or vermicompost
  • 20% river sand
  • 10% cocopeat or leaf compost

The soil should never stay soggy.

Watering

  • Water only when the top 1–2 inches of soil feel dry.
  • During summer: every 2–3 days (depending on weather).
  • During monsoon: water only if the soil becomes dry.
  • During winter: reduce watering.

Avoid waterlogging, as it can cause root rot.

Fertilizer

For maximum flowering:

  • Every 15–20 days:
    • 1–2 handfuls of vermicompost.
  • Once a month:
    • Bone meal: 1 tablespoon (or)
    • Mustard cake liquid fertilizer: 200–300 ml.
  • During flowering:
    • Add banana peel fertilizer or potash-rich organic fertilizer once every 15 days.

Avoid excessive nitrogen, which produces more leaves than flowers.

Pruning

  • Prune lightly after the main flowering season.
  • Remove dead, weak, or crossing branches.
  • New branches produce more flowers.

Pot Size

  • Start with a 12-inch pot.
  • Mature plants perform best in 16–18 inch pots.

Ensure the pot has good drainage holes.

Temperature

  • Best growth: 20–35°C
  • Can tolerate Indian summers if watered properly.
  • Protect from frost in winter.

Monsoon Care

Since it is currently the rainy season:

  • Keep the pot where rainwater doesn’t collect.
  • Spray neem oil every 15 days to prevent fungal diseases.
  • Remove yellow leaves and spent flowers.
